NAME

- - - - - -
-

TIFFReadEncodedTile − read and decode a tile of -data from an open TIFF file

-
- -

SYNOPSIS

- - - - - -
-

#include <tiffio.h>

- -

int TIFFReadEncodedTile(TIFF *tif, -ttile_t tile, tdata_t buf, -tsize_t size)

-
- -

DESCRIPTION

- - - - - -
-

Read the specified tile of data and place up to -size bytes of decompressed information in the (user -supplied) data buffer.

-
- -

NOTES

- - - - - -
-

The value of tile is a ‘‘raw tile -number.’’ That is, the caller must take into -account whether or not the data are organized in separate -planes (PlanarConfiguration=2). -TIFFComputeTile automatically does this when -converting an (x,y,z,sample) coordinate quadruple to a tile -number. To read a full tile of data the data buffer should -be at least as large as the value returned by -TIFFTileSize.

- -

The library attempts to hide bit- and byte-ordering -differences between the image and the native machine by -converting data to the native machine order. Bit reversal is -done if the FillOrder tag is opposite to the native -machine bit order. 16- and 32-bit samples are automatically -byte-swapped if the file was written with a byte order -opposite to the native machine byte order,

-
- -

RETURN VALUES

- - - - - -
-

The actual number of bytes of data that were placed in -buf is returned; TIFFReadEncodedTile returns -−1 if an error was encountered.

-
- -

DIAGNOSTICS

- - - - - -
-

All error messages are directed to the -TIFFError(3TIFF) routine.
